Links in Navigation oben einzeln designen (azure)?

Hallo zusammen,

ich möchte gerne in die obere Navigation des azure Templates einen Link (extern) designen bzw. ein Bild als Link angeben. Mit Firebug sehe ich auf dem Link, dass keine css Klasse zugewiesen ist. Wo kann ich das “händisch” machen?

Vielen Dank im Voraus und viele Grüße,

Roland

Hallo Roland
ich verstehe nicht ganz was du machen möchtest.

Wenn du in der config.inc.php im Root Verzeichnis den Debug Mode auf 8 stellst, dann werden dir die Namen der einzelnen Templates angezeigt. Wenn du herausgefunden hast, in welches Template du den Link setzen möchtest (wahrscheinlich in “/out/azure/tpl/layout/header.tpl”).

Kannst du dem Link in der oxid.css (out\azure\src\css) die gewünschten Eigenschaften zuweisen.

Hallo FraMA,

sorry, wenn ich umständlich geschrieben habe. Ich dachte ich kann einfach eine neue Kategorie in der Navigation oben aufmachen mit externem Link und dem Link eine Css-Klasse zuweisen.

Grüße

Roland

ja, klar kann man das

ja, klar kann man das

OK, Danke. Kannst Du mir vielleicht auch noch einen Tip geben wie? Also im Backend wird es nicht zu machen sein, oder?

Gruß

Roland

nein, nicht im Backend
das geht dann nur im Template direkt, man könnte eine CSS-ID auf Basis der Kategorie-ID vergeben lassen und diese dann via CSS ansprechen

der einfachere Weg wird wohl ein direktes Einfügen des Links samt Klasse / ID direkt im Template \out\azure pl\widget\header opcategories.tpl sein

Ah, Ok, Danke. Habe ich mir fast gedacht. Wär auch zu schön gewesen:-)

Roland

Ach so. So war das gemeint. Ja wie Hebsacker das bereits erwähnt hast in " pl\widget\header opcategories.tpl" einfach die Listenelement mit einem dynamischen Klassennamen ausstatten z.B.

            <li class="cat-[{$oTopCont->oxcontents__oxtitle->value|lower|replace:" ":"-"|replace:"?":""}]"><a href="[{$oTopCont->getLink()}]">[{$oTopCont->oxcontents__oxtitle->value}]</a></li>

Dann haben die Kategorien z.B. die Klassennamen <li class=“cat-kiteboarding”> <li class=“cat-wakeboarding”> und so weiter.

Hallo FraMA!

Vielen Dank für den Lösungsansatz. Werde es, wenn ich wieder Zeit habe, schnellst möglich einbauen, testen und feedback geben.

Viele Grüße,

Roland